Rovio's 'Angry Birds Toons' to Launch on March 16

by

angrybirdsRovio has sold millions of copies of the games in its Angry Birds series, turning a simple game into a thriving franchise. The company has released several variants of its original Angry Birds app, including Angry Birds Space, Angry Birds Rio, and Angry Birds Star Wars, among others.

Today Rovio debuted its upcoming Angry Birds cartoon, titled "Angry Birds Toons." As described by the company, the cartoon is an animated series that takes place on Piggy Island.

Angry Birds Toons is an all-new animated series that throws the doors to Piggy Island wide open! For the first time ever, you can get up close and personal with your favorite characters. Join us every week starting the weekend of March 16th for a brand new episode featuring the latest adventures of the birds and pigs!


The cartoons, which will be limited to the web, will be featured on the Angry Birds Toons page each week, beginning on March 16. Rovio is also currently working on an Angry Birds feature film, which is set to debut in 2016.
